OSI Pharmaceuticals, Inc., a biotechnology company, discovers, develops, and commercializes molecular targeted therapies for oncology, diabetes, and obesity in the United States and internationally. Its flagship product, Tarceva (erlotinib) is a small molecule inhibitor of the epidermal growth factor receptor, which is used for the treatment of advanced non-small cell lung cancer, as well as for the treatment of patients with locally advanced and metastatic pancreatic cancer in combination with the chemotherapy agent, gemcitabine. The company also offers Macugen for the treatment of neovascular age-related macular degeneration; and Novantrone, an anthracenedione used as an intravenous chemotherapy agent, as well as for the treatment of acute non-lymphocytic leukemia, and the relief of pain associated with hormone refractory prostate cancer. OSI Pharmaceuticals also has oncology pipeline of molecular targeted therapies in clinical and pre-clinical development, which include OSI-906, an insulin-like growth factor 1 receptor inhibitor implicated in various tumor types; and OSI-027, a mammalian target of rapamycin kinase inhibitor. In addition, the company has research and development programs in diabetes and obesity, including PSN821, an orally administered G protein-coupled receptor 119, agonist with anti-diabetic and appetite suppressing features; and PSN602, an oral dual serotonin and noradrenaline reuptake inhibitor and 5-HT1A agonist for the treatment of obesity. Further, it develops OSI-930, a tyrosine kinase inhibitor designed to target the suppression of both cancer cell proliferation and blood vessel growth, or angiogenesis, in selected tumors; OSI-632, an inhibitor of vascular endothelial growth factor receptor-2; and CP-868,596, a PDGFR inhibitor that is in Phase I trials. OSI Pharmaceuticals has collaboration agreements with Genentech, Inc.; Roche; and AVEO Pharmaceuticals, Inc. The company was founded in 1983 and is headquartered in Melville, New York.
